William H. Seward was an American politician - Governor of New York beginning in 1838, then US Senator, and Secretary of State from 1861-1869 beginning under Lincoln. He was an opponent of the spread of slavery speaking to the Senate about the fugitive slave law and the Missouri compromise. He is also known for negotiating the Alaska purchase.
This mid-19th century printing of ‘Life and Public Services of John Quincy Adams’ gives a detailed biography of Adams. In this 1849 first edition Seward includes information on:
Adam's ancestry
His law studies
Travels;
Marriage
Literary pursuits
US Senator
Minister to Russia
Religious opinions
Secretary of State
Inauguration
Correspondence with Jefferson
Speeches and Eulogy of Madison
Petitions for Abolishment of Slavery
Tours of Canada and New York
Final sickness and death
Funeral and eulogy
And more!
This 1849 first edition includes Portrait of John Quincy Adams with facsimile of his signature and tissue protector on frontispiece.
